





















Bollywood has occasionally borrowed the "sensual siren" trope from South Indian cinema, most notably in the film The Dirty Picture (2011) . While based on the life of Silk Smitha, the movie explored the very industry that created the "Mallu Masala" phenomenon, bringing its history into the mainstream Bollywood narrative [3].

The landscape of Indian entertainment is a vibrant, chaotic mix of genres, often described as "masala"—a blend of drama, romance, action, and music. In recent years, digital platforms and regional cinema influences have converged to create unique sub-genres, one of which involves the intersection of Malayalam soft-core legacy—often termed in internet slang as "Mallu Aunty" content—and the broader, more mainstream Bollywood cinema ecosystem.
The relatable, outspoken "Aunty" character, a staple in Malayalam comedy, has influenced how supporting characters are written in Hindi content, making them more vibrant, humorous, and socially active.
